A guide to uninstall Pulse from your PC

This page is about Pulse for Windows. Below you can find details on how to uninstall it from your computer. It is written by Pulse. Go over here for more details on Pulse. The program is often located in the C:\Users\UserName\AppData\Local\pulse folder. Keep in mind that this location can vary depending on the user's preference. The full command line for removing Pulse is C:\Users\UserName\AppData\Local\pulse\Update.exe. Keep in mind that if you will type this command in Start / Run Note you might be prompted for administrator rights. Pulse.exe is the Pulse's main executable file and it occupies close to 367.23 KB (376040 bytes) on disk.

The executables below are part of Pulse. They occupy an average of 215.88 MB (226364224 bytes) on disk.
